Exec VP was 48
Joseph De Marco, exec. VP of business affairs for Fox Searchlight, died June 19 in Los Angeles of apparent heart failure prior to undergoing emergency surgery. He was 48.
Visitation will be Tuesday, June 24 from 3 p.m. to 9 p.m. at Forest Lawn-Hollywood Hills, 6300 Forest Lawn Drive, Los Angeles. The funeral is set for Wednesday, June 25 at 2:30 p.m. at Forest Lawn-Hollywood Hills.
“Everyone at Fox is devastated by the sudden, tragic loss of our dear friend and colleague, Joseph DeMarco,” said a Fox spokesman, “The professional and personal loss is immeasurable for all of us who knew and loved this remarkable man.”
De Marco joined Fox in 1990 from the law firm Gold, Marks, Ring & Pepper. He became one of the first employees at Fox Searchlight when it was founded in 1995. De Marco was instrumental in brokering deals for Searchlight films including “Sideways,” “Napoleon Dynamite,” “Little Miss Sunshine” and “Juno.”

He was a graduate of Southwestern Law School and participated in numerous industry seminars and panels.
De Marco is survived by his wife Shannon, a sister and two brothers.
Donations may be made to the Motion Picture and Television Fund.
